In the demo, we get a play-by-play of the action by Creative Director Alex Amancio. It overviews how the mission type is set up, specific abilities available while playing cooperatively, and a look at the in-game graphics.

In the Heist mission, you and at least one other partner will be infiltrating a location, grabbing loot, and getting out, all while avoiding detection. Players will need to work together to clear rooms of patrols in order to get the most out of these missions, and the gameplay looks more like true co-op rather than two players who happen to be working towards the same goal independently of one another.
